Transaction 785c99fa7d64d6ca801a62b6358da74e3fbd884d1a615dee3ee7035dc61c1512

1 Input
2 Outputs
  • 785c99fa7d64d6ca801a62b6358da74e3fbd884d1a615dee3ee7035dc61c1512:0
  • value  976310
    address  1GFb7mZhgujv8HJ1RfSbyw1nDpwgptNZsM
  • 785c99fa7d64d6ca801a62b6358da74e3fbd884d1a615dee3ee7035dc61c1512:1
  • value  40000000
    address  1BMeEtQXuPWPRAQ5nyLEsqCgbHqLcbTq1A